Beginner Pickleball-Drop In

Come on by and learn about the fun game of pickleball!  This is a class for new players.  During class, participants will be introduced to the main shots, the rules, how to keep score and we’ll even play a game or two. This is a great opportunity to the learn the sport. All equipment is provided. Bring clean indoor shoes and water. First time is free!    

WHEN:  Wednesdays, 11:15am-1:15pm and Saturdays 9:30-11:30am ONGOING-Drop In

WHERE: HERC gym

FEE: $5/visit or cards/memberships
